Tongue Point Job Corps Center is looking for a Registered Nurse Supervisor to work on-site. Our RN's provide direct and indirect wellness services and treatment for students. If you like to work in a fun environment and work for a director who allows you to do your job - this is the place for you!
Essential Duties:
Plan, coordinate and supervise the nursing functions of the department. Coordinate nurse substitute coverage.
Assist the health and wellness director, to provide staff training, evaluate nurses' performance, and recommend and implement nursing and personnel changes as approved by the director and coordinated with the manager prior to implementation.
Develop and implement new and revised policies, procedures, and programs affecting delivery of nursing services.
Render first aid treatment and assist physician in treating serious accidents or illness.
Treat minor injuries and illnesses according to physician instructions as authorized per healthcare guidelines.
Cleanse and dress wounds, operate emergency equipment, and provide follow- up nursing care as required.
Prepare and administer specified medications.
Assist in developing programs to prevent or control diseases and accidents. Assist in developing and maintaining the center's health and wellness facility.
Conduct medical exams and obtain laboratory samples.
Assemble health charts and maintain health records and maintain medical supplies.
Requirements: Active, unrestricted Oregon Registered Nurse license. Three (3) years of nursing experience required. Must possess and maintain a current CPR and first aid certification. Supervisory experience preferred. Must have excellent written and verbal communication skills and computer proficiency required. Valid drivers license with an acceptable driving record.
